Japanese Encoding in Internet Explorer

Japan-Studies.com should normally be displayed in the correct encoding, but if you altered certain settings Internet Explorer may have selected the wrong one.

From Internet Explorer's menu click "View" > "Encoding" > "Auto-Select". It will now use the character set defined by the website. Japan-Studies.com uses the "Unicode (UTF-8)" encoding.

Some websites do not have a character set defined, in these cases Internet Explorer will use its own language as default. If Japanese text looks screwy on other websites you can try the following encodings:

View > Encoding > More > Japanese (Auto-Select)
View > Encoding > More > Japanese (Shift_JIS)
View > Encoding > More > Japanese (EUC-JP)
View > Encoding > More > Japanese (ISO-2022-JP)
View > Encoding > More > Unicode (UTF-8)
